Understanding CVE-2022-32742: Addressing the Samba SMB1 Write Request Flaw

An essential component of maintaining a secure network involves promptly addressing vulnerabilities as they arise. A recent vulnerability identified as CVE-2022-32742 calls for such attention. This vulnerability, affecting the widely-used Samba software, presents a medium-severity risk with a score of 4.3. This article aims to shed light on the flaw, its potential impact, and the critical steps stakeholders can take to mitigate any associated risks.

About Samba

Samba is an open-source software suite that provides seamless file and print services to SMB/CIFS clients. Samba is universally revered for its ability to facilitate interoperability between Linux/Unix servers and Windows-based clients. It allows systems to integrate into a Windows network environment giving them the ability to both share files with multiple operating systems and access Windows-based file and print services. Samba is a crucial tool for network administrators in managing a diverse ecosystem of operating systems.

Details of CVE-2022-32742

The specific flaw in question, CVE-2022-32742, was found in Samba's handling of SMB1 write requests. Notably, Samba did not correctly range-check certain write requests to confirm if adequate client data was sent to complete the write operation. This oversight means that Samba could inadvertently write server memory contents into the file or printer instead of the data explicitly provided by the client. It is crucial to note that the client does not have control over which parts of the server memory are written out, which potentially limits the direct misuse of this vulnerability to overwrite specific data maliciously.

This vulnerability primarily affects environments where SMB1 is still in use, despite its older and less secure nature compared to SMB2 and SMB3. The persistence of SMB1 usage in some systems highlights the challenge and necessity of upgrading to more secure protocols especially in legacy systems that might not support newer versions.

Impact on Businesses

The improper memory writing caused by this vulnerability can lead to data integrity issues, potentially causing unexpected behavior in software applications and system crashes. This flaw undermines the reliability of data transfer across the network, posing a significant risk to operational continuity and data security. Businesses utilizing Samba for their network services should recognize the importance of addressing this issue swiftly to avoid potential exploitation and data corruption.

Recommended Actions

Upgrading to the latest version of Samba where SMB1 is no longer used or is better managed should be a priority. Disabling SMB1 support altogether is also advisable, where feasible. For environments where immediate upgrade or disabling is not possible, implementing strict access controls and monitoring to detect unusual activities can mitigate risks. Regular security audits and patch application should become a staple part of the network maintenance protocol.

Furthermore, leveraging a reliable patch management platform such as LinuxPatch can greatly assist in ensuring that all systems are up-to-date with the latest security patches and configurations, reducing the window of opportunity for potential cyber-attacks exploiting known vulnerabilities like CVE-2022-32742.

Conclusion

While CVE-2022-32742 presents challenges, understanding its context within the Samba framework and the potential risks involved allows organizations to take effective, informed actions. With proper attention and management, vulnerabilities such as this can be mitigated, securing your systems against potential data breaches and ensuring business continuity.